Aryadeva's Four Hundred Stanzas on the Middle Way is a foundational text of Mahayana Buddhist philosophy, exploring the nature of reality and the path to enlightenment. Written to explain how the practice of yogic deeds enables those with Mahayana motivation to attain Buddhahood, this text offers a comprehensive understanding of the stages of yogic deeds and the nature of ultimate truth. Gyel-tsap's commentary provides a lively dialogue that uses Aryadeva's words to address hypothetical and actual questions and objections, offering a nuanced understanding of the relationship between conventional and ultimate reality. This commentary is considered one of the most complete and important of the Tibetan commentaries on the text, and is accompanied by additional commentary from Geshe Sonam Rinchen.
